The Role: We are seeking a self-motivated, accomplished Machine Learning Scientist* to advance the state of the art in ML-driven antibody design.
At BigHat Biosciences we frame antibody drug development as an iterative multi-objective optimization problem with a wet lab in-the-loop. A weekly build-test-train cycle lets us quickly evaluate our latest generative and predictive models on real-world therapeutics design challenges, and active learning and bayesian optimization methods let us rapidly and intelligently gather unprecedented volumes of training data to continuously improve these models.
As an ML Scientist excited about developing treatments for unmet patient need, you’re not just searching through biology for applications that fit the latest developments in machine learning. Rather, you’re using a deep understanding of real world drug development problems (arrived at with your interdisciplinary colleagues) to inform the development of the next generation of ML-driven protein engineering tools.
